> The thing is, until you put it into the list, it's invisible to everyone other
> than iget5_locked() - no references in any shared data structures.  Which
> outweighs the "it's somewhat irregular in not being on the list" considerably,
> as far as the complexity of analysis goes, especially since there are inodes
> that never get on that list and it's not something exotic - all sockets and
> pipes are that way, for starters.  So IMO that should be dealt with in
> inode_insert5().

Not sure I understand.

We can put inode_sb_list_add() into inode_insert5().  Then what about users of
new_inode() + insert_inode_locked4()?  Those supply an inode that is already on
the sb list.

What about adding to the list after inode_insert5() in the new inode case.

This should be equivalent to what we do currently, AFAICS.
